Picked up a 16oz single on 8-20-22 from the Bayou General Store in Banner Elk for $3.19. No canning date; consumed 12-11-22.
Beer poured cola brown with a very nice white head.
Nose has hints of roasted malts and not much else.
Taste is a heavily roasted malt base that emits a touch of sweetness, Finishes balanced.
Mouthfeel is light bodied and kind of smooth.
Overall not a bad beer but one i would not have again.

Look: It pours very dark brown with a brown head. Head retention in very good.
Smell: The aromas start with coffee and roast at moderately high levels. There is a very low fruit note with very low nuts.
Taste: There are coffee flavors to start with the roast coming is behind. It has a nutty element to it with some very low fruitiness.
Feel: It has a medium body with the nuttiness becoming more pronounced in the finish.
Overall, a smooth drinking stout with plenty of smooth flavors.
